Satya Nadella, CEO, Microsoft Corporation, has announced that Microsoft will provide artificial intelligence (AI) tutoring to two million people in India by 2025. From what it’s understood, Nadella highlighted how AI can be an important opportunity for growth in India, while speaking at the company’s CEO Connection event held in Mumbai.

“Our mission at the end of the day is to empower every person in every-organisation in India to be able to achieve more in this age of AI. And in that context, I’m very excited today to even announce a new initiative around skilling, we are going to equip two million plus of people in India with AI skills. We think that obviously at the end of the day, really taking the workforce and making sure that they have the skills in order to be able to thrive in this new age is the most important thing that any of us can be doing, and we are happy to play our role in it. But it’s not just the skills, but it’s even the jobs that get created,” Nadella said. 

Reportedly, Nadella emphasised on how prospects can rise for AI-oriented investments, along with in other fields such as scientific research, quantum computing, and climate change.
